my car has started idling a little funny. when im slowly driving and come to a stop and push the clutch (rpm's at about 1500), my rpm's will come down to around 1200 and then slightly go back up. and sometimes my car will idle at 1000 (too high for me), and sometimes it will idle at 800. first thing in my mind was vacuum leek. couldnt find any loose hoses. this morning while it was idling at 1000, i pushed the brake with no reaction, and while holding the brake i pushed the clutch in and the rpms dropped back to where they need to be. anyone experienced this or have any idea what that might be??
yeah, the TPS gets confused and youll pull up to a stoplight, put in in nutral and be running like 2500 RPMS, its quite embarassing. it took the dealer 3 times to fix mine, but at least i got new plugs and wires out of the deal
it doesn't get confused. the ground wire is too short and eventually breaks inside the rubber.
